The Pittville Schoolhouse

The Pittville Schoolhouse was built in 1884 in the small town of Pittville which lies about 7 miles northeast of Fall River Mills.  It was moved to its present location at the museum when it was 100 years old in 1984.

The Pittville school pony barn is located behind the school, as it was in Pittville.  This is where students would tie their horses while they attended school.

Many visitors like to ring the old school bell and marvel at the hatchet marks on the porch from chopping firewood.
